Manufacturer Provided Description

The Cruisers 3585 Flybridge maintains the classic lines and offers a redesigned interior with distinctive features. The 3585 features a 'GalleyUp' design which creates a spacious, comfortable living space typical of larger boats. The salon offers a wrap-around, convertible dinette - double berth and a TV - entertainment center. The roomy galley, located a step down from the salon, includes a large refrigerator and freezer, a double burner electric stove, microwave oven, plenty of counter and cabinet space, plus parquet flooring. The 3585 provides a queen-sized forward island berth along with a second cabin located beneath the lower helm; this cabin boasts two twin beds that convert to a king-size. Plus, the stand-up head includes a separate shower for additional cruising convenience. In the cockpit, an optional wraparound L-seat accommodates extra passengers, while the helm seat and companion seating up top offer more room. All levels are accessed by molded steps.
